Output 8120832e757550f8c6f893e4a035c4d099ba7f08a84c15ff7ae58b5cb0fd178a:3

value
18303590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7767c6dbb86758e00697eec5fb20d75f8fed266 OP_EQUAL
address
3GxUi8kcg5HCGZFhqwunq4wXZ7LbvTSmo9
transaction
8120832e757550f8c6f893e4a035c4d099ba7f08a84c15ff7ae58b5cb0fd178a
spent
true